   Before I dive into the next project I need to know if this is possible:   
      
   I have written some software which creates a letter to a referring physician   
   about a patient admitted to the hospital. It prints a fax cover sheet and   
   the appropriate letter. It works very well and the 2 pages are printed as 2   
   jobs and then faxed by an administrative support person. The program is   
   being used so much that the administrative support person is getting behind.   
      
   They have asked me if can I make it print to WinFax Pro (or some other fax   
   software).   
   2 questions:   
   1) Is that possible and how automatic is it for the user?   
      a) Can I get Paradox to give the fax software the phone # so they don't   
   have to punch it into the machine?   
   2) Can I get the cover sheet and the letter (2 separate reports) to fax at   
   the same time?   
      
   (Most of these physicans do not recieve business e-mail at this time to be   
   able to do this electronically).
